GKTech - Steering Rack Spacer Set + Offset Steering Rack Spacers

4130 High Tensile Steel Steering Rack Spacer Set


The GKTECH high tensile 4130 zinc coated tie rod extenders screw on to the end of either standard or aftermarket tie rods and allow the tie rods to travel further into the steering rack which creates more steering lock. Great for drift or getting out of parking spots. Can be used either with or without the extra washer (included) to offer a grand total of 19mm's extra lock without compromising on the amount of thread left in the steering rack.

FAQ


Do I need to buy 1 of these rack spacers or 2?


You only need to buy 1 as it's not possible to run 2 unless you're running near zero ackerman (probably unlikely)


How does this steering rack spacer work?


The steering rack spacer screws between the steering rack and your passengers side tie rod. It allows the steering rack to travel an extra 13mm's while the washer which is to be installed on the drivers side allows for an additional 6mm's of travel. Giving a grand total of 19mm's of additional steering rack travel = more lock.


I've installed the rack spacer and I've got a heap of toe in, what happened?


You need to trim your passengers side tie rod down around 13mm's to counteract the extra 13mm's that you've just put into the length of the rack. Do NOT trim too much off or else you'll need to get a new tie rod.


What's the difference between this screw on steering rack spacer and the lock washers that you sell?


The steering rack spacer gives in total an additional 19mm's of travel where as the lock washers only offer 12mm's of travel (6mm's each)






4130 High Tensile Offset Steering Rack Extenders


The GKTECH high tensile 4130 zinc coated offset tie rod extenders screw on to the end of either standard or aftermarket tie rods and allow the tie rods to travel further into the steering rack which creates more steering lock with the added bonus of moving the tie rod position forward 25mm's which helps reduce steering bind. Great for drift or getting out of parking spots. The offset rack spacers are a great alternative to moving the steering rack forward and offer 17mm's extra lock without compromising on the amount of thread left in the steering rack.

FAQ

Are these sold individually or as a pair, your price is so much cheaper than the others selling these!?


These are sold as a pair. Ie. the price listed is for a pair. These are a pretty straight forward item to machine up, it's not rocket science.

How does this offet steering rack spacer work?


The offset steering rack spacers screw into your steering rack and move the tie rod end position forward 25mm's. It helps reduce steering bind (aka tie rod goes over center). It allows the steering rack to travel an extra 17mm's. An extra 17mm's of additional steering rack travel = more lock.

I've installed the rack spacer and I've got a heap of toe in, what happened?


You need to trim your passengers side tie rod down around 16mm's to counteract the extra 16mm's that you've just put into the length of the rack. Do NOT trim too much off or else you'll need to get a new tie rod.

What's the difference between this offset steering rack spacer and the non offset steering rack spacer that you sell?


The offset steering rack spacer moves the tie rod end mount forward 25mm's where as the standard non offset steering rack spacer is a direct extension and doesn't relocate the mounting points. The offset steering rack spacer is only needed with aftermarket or modified knuckles where as the non offset steering rack spacer can be used with the standard knuckles.
